Pragmatic Play has quickly risen to become one of the most influential names in the iGaming industry. Founded in 2015, the company has built a reputation for releasing a steady stream of high-quality games that combine creative design, innovative features, and reliable performance across platforms. Today, Pragmatic Play is recognized globally as a multi-product content provider, offering not only slots but also live casino, bingo, and virtual sports.

The heart of Pragmatic Play’s success lies in its slot library. With a release schedule that often includes multiple new titles every month, the studio ensures its portfolio stays fresh and engaging.
Some of the most iconic Pragmatic Play slots include:
- The Dog House Megaways™ – a playful and high-volatility slot with up to 117,649 ways to win.
- Sweet Bonanza – a candy-themed cluster pays slot that has become a streamer favorite.
- Big Bass Bonanza – one of the most popular fishing-themed slots, now expanded into an entire series.
- Gates of Olympus – a high-volatility slot with multipliers that can reach staggering levels.
Each release showcases the provider’s strength in creating vibrant graphics, intuitive gameplay, and innovative mechanics.
Features That Define Pragmatic Play Slots
- Volatility Selection: Pragmatic Play often builds its slots with high volatility, giving players the chance for big but less frequent wins.
- Engaging Bonus Rounds: From free spins with multipliers to unique respin mechanics, bonus play is a hallmark.
- Megaways™ Partnerships: Several Pragmatic Play titles use BTG’s Megaways™ system, adding depth and replay value.
- Mobile-First Design: All titles are built in HTML5, ensuring seamless play across desktop and mobile devices.
Beyond Slots – Expanding Into Multi-Product Content
Pragmatic Play is more than just a slot provider. The company has strategically expanded into other verticals:
- Live Casino: Titles like Mega Wheel and Sweet Bonanza CandyLand bring game-show energy to online casinos.
- Bingo: Innovative bingo variants strengthen its multi-channel offering.
- Virtual Sports: Realistic 3D-rendered sports games offer an alternative betting experience.
This diversification positions Pragmatic Play as a full-spectrum provider rather than a slot-only developer.
Global Reach & Licensing
Pragmatic Play holds licenses from multiple respected regulators, including the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), and others across Europe and Latin America. This ensures compliance, trust, and a presence in both mature and emerging markets.
